The Benefits of Altitude Hold Controllers
Altitude hold controllers dramatically enhance the flying experience by simplifying operations. They help maintain a stable flight, thereby supporting a variety of user needs, from casual hobbyist flying to serious photography.
1. Stability in Flight: Scientific studies show that altitude control technology enhances flight stability, reducing user stress and allowing for more enjoyment.
2. Enhanced Aerial Photography: By maintaining a consistent altitude, users can capture clear and well-composed aerial shots, improving the quality of visual documentation.
3. User-Friendly for Beginners: These controllers allow new drone pilots to focus on learning the basics of flying without the overwhelming complexity of altitude adjustments.
4. Increased Flight Safety: Keeping a drone at a set altitude minimizes the risk of crashes associated with sudden altitude changes, especially in outdoor environments.
5. Versatile Usage: From recreational use to professional filmmaking, altitude hold controllers adapt to various flying needs, broadening their appeal across different consumer segments.

Which altitude hold controller should I buy for racing?
Choose the Holybro Kakute F7 HDV if you want integrated HD video transmission for racing/freestyle; it’s rated 4.6 and includes integrated black box logging plus dual IMU for improved stability.
Does the Matek F405-SE include OSD or logging?
Yes—the Matek Systems F405-SE has a built-in OSD for telemetry; its key specs include an STM32F405 microcontroller and multiple I/O ports, and it’s rated 4.7.
